Transaction 76d531d69a44ae88d0d9f2f96e85c69b73746237e862b1577fe69d648421e7ef

4 Input
2 Outputs
  • 76d531d69a44ae88d0d9f2f96e85c69b73746237e862b1577fe69d648421e7ef:0
  • value  9510354
    address  1NrPX8cHML2WYm1eo6VnYQ6HAKGwqjpLyD
  • 76d531d69a44ae88d0d9f2f96e85c69b73746237e862b1577fe69d648421e7ef:1
  • value  35708358
    address  3KxTJtc9riefE8AU1dVx35g35nujcYDCzh